The Sunday afternoon start time was the rain date. That has already been established but, DHK has planned rain dates into EVERY race on the schedule. The contract with the fair board was not completed until late Feb. By that time most tracks have already set their dates or in the process of finalization. DHK did an excellant job in getting the 6 races they have with rain dates and attempt to not double up on other track's schedules which would have split the fan/competitor base. Not an easy task and not totally unavoidable. After reading all the posts that have appeared on this board, I challenge the few desentors to attend more races at THAT and see what is in store.
